Flowering Question
When one orders seeds and the ad reads,"flowering in 8 weeks"does this mean that the plant will be ready to flower in 8 weeeks or a 8 weeks she is ready to be cut down and cured?

I understand it as...
8 weeks or 56 days or 4 fortnights after one induce's flowering (12/12 light schedule) the shtuff is ready to harvest..
